This NSN is assigned to Item Name Code (INC) 05485. [A VALVE WITH ONE INLET AND ONE OUTLET CONNECTION WITH OUTLET FLOW PARALLEL TO INLET FLOW. THE FLOW IS CONTROLLED BY THE ACTION OF A STEM WHICH LIFTS THE DISK PERPENDICULARLY OFF THE CENTER AXIS OF ITS SEAT. THE STEM IS AT A 90 DEGREE (1.5708 RADIANS) ANGLE TO AXIS OF FLOW. EXCLUDES:VALVE, STOP-CHECK; COCK, SHUTOFF, SCREW STEM; AND VALVE, SOLENOID.].
